In the public utilities sector, commercial WiFi applications are transforming the way services are delivered and managed. Utility companies are deploying wireless networks to enable smart grid technologies, remote monitoring, and real-time data collection from infrastructure like power stations and water treatment facilities. WiFi networks allow for improved communication between various components of utility systems, enhancing operational efficiency, reducing maintenance costs, and facilitating better customer service. Additionally, WiFi-enabled smart meters and sensors allow utilities to collect data remotely, enabling faster response times to service disruptions and providing customers with more accurate billing and usage insights.
Furthermore, the integration of commercial WiFi into public utilities is crucial for optimizing energy management and enabling automation in systems such as lighting, heating, and cooling. With the growth of IoT (Internet of Things) devices within the utilities sector, WiFi networks act as the backbone for connecting devices, offering real-time data analytics that improve operational decision-making. This creates a more sustainable and efficient infrastructure, reducing energy waste and ensuring that utility providers can respond quickly to changing conditions. The scalability and flexibility of WiFi solutions are essential in this dynamic and ever-evolving market.

In industrial parks, commercial WiFi is becoming an essential part of the connectivity infrastructure that supports manufacturing operations, logistics, and management. WiFi networks enable industrial IoT (IIoT) devices to connect and communicate in real-time, optimizing processes such as production monitoring, equipment management, and inventory tracking. These networks help streamline operations by providing employees with access to cloud-based software, allowing for better data sharing and collaboration across different departments. Industrial WiFi solutions also support the integration of automation systems, which can increase operational efficiency and reduce human error in manufacturing environments.
Furthermore, industrial parks benefit from WiFi in areas such as asset management, supply chain tracking, and predictive maintenance. By leveraging WiFi-enabled sensors and devices, businesses in industrial parks can monitor equipment health and performance, predicting failures before they occur and minimizing downtime. Additionally, wireless connectivity allows for seamless communication between machines, employees, and management, which is critical for maintaining smooth operations in fast-paced industrial environments. As industrial parks continue to evolve and embrace digital transformation, the role of commercial WiFi networks in enhancing productivity, safety, and efficiency becomes increasingly important.
The commercial WiFi market is evolving rapidly with several key trends shaping its future. One of the most significant trends is the rise of WiFi 6 (802.11ax), which offers faster speeds, improved capacity, and better efficiency compared to previous WiFi standards. With more devices connecting to WiFi networks and the growing demand for high-bandwidth applications such as video streaming and cloud computing, WiFi 6 is expected to be a game-changer in terms of performance and reliability. Businesses across various sectors are increasingly adopting this technology to meet the needs of their employees, customers, and connected devices.
Another key trend in the commercial WiFi market is the growing importance of WiFi networks in supporting the Internet of Things (IoT). With the proliferation of IoT devices, WiFi is becoming the preferred connectivity solution for many businesses, offering cost-effective, scalable, and high-speed network solutions. IoT devices are being used in various sectors, including manufacturing, healthcare, and transportation, to collect and transmit data in real-time. This growing reliance on WiFi for IoT connectivity is pushing the market towards more advanced, secure, and efficient WiFi solutions that can handle large volumes of data traffic and ensure the smooth operation of interconnected devices.
